Types of Ovens
When looking for an oven, particularly around sales occasions, it's necessary to know which type fits your cooking design and kitchen layout. Below are the most typical types of ovens on the marketplace:

Oven Type | Description | Ideal For |
---|---|---|
Standard Ovens | These ovens use either gas or electric heating elements for cooking. | General baking and cooking. |
Convection Ovens | Equipped with a fan that circulates hot air for even cooking. | Baking multiple trays concurrently. |
Wall Ovens | Installed in the wall, maximizing space in the kitchen counters. | Little kitchen areas with restricted area. |
Double Ovens | Include 2 different hobs oven cavities, permitting for multi-tasking. | Large households or those who amuse often. |
Variety Ovens | Combines a cooktop and an oven in one unit. | Those needing both stovetop and oven. |
Portable Ovens | Smaller sized, frequently electric, ovens ideal for restricted areas or outdoors. | Dormitories, studio apartments, or camping. |
Key Features to Consider
When searching for an oven on sale, specific functions can considerably affect your cooking experience. Buyers must prioritize the following:
Size: Ensure the oven fits your kitchen space. Procedure the location where the oven will be installed before purchasing.
Fuel Type: Decide between gas and electric. Gas ovens use exact temperature control, while electric ovens tend to be more consistent in baking.
Self-Cleaning: Self-cleaning ovens conserve time and effort in preserving tidiness, an important function for busy families.
Smart Features: Modern ovens might include Wi-Fi connection, enabling you to manage your oven from another location, change settings, and receive notices.

Additional Cooking Modes: Some ovens include specialized modes like steam, broil, and air fry, providing flexibility in cooking techniques.
Tips for Buying Ovens During Sales
Sales can provide great chances for conserving cash. However, buyers should stay informed to make the best choices. Here are some tips for buying an oven during sales:
- Research Ahead of Time: Familiarize yourself with the types and features of ovens before the sale starts. Comparison websites can be very beneficial.
- Read Reviews: Customer evaluations provide insights into the efficiency and dependability of specific designs. Websites like Consumer Reports can provide in-depth evaluations.
- Know Your Budget: Set a spending plan and stick to it. Sales can entice buyers to stretch beyond their means, particularly for high-end designs.
- Check for Warranties: Ensure that the service warranty covers important components. A good guarantee can add comfort to your purchase.
- Examine Store Policies: Understand return policies thoroughly in case the oven does not fulfill expectations post-purchase.
- Timing: Major sales typically occur around vacations (e.g., Black Friday, Labor Day) or at the end of the year when brand-new models arrive.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. How do I know if the oven is energy-efficient?
Energy Star-rated ovens usually symbolize much better energy efficiency. Inspect for the Energy Guide label on the device, which provides annual energy consumption information.
2. Should I buy a warranty when acquiring an oven?
A warranty can secure you against unexpected repair work. If the oven is pricey or has lots of features, purchasing an extended guarantee can be useful.
3. What should I do if my new oven does not fit?
Step before you buy! However, if unanticipated problems happen, get in touch with the seller. A lot of return policies will enable exchanges as long as the oven is intact.
4. Are convection ovens worth the extra expense?
Stove are generally more efficient and supply even cooking. For those who bake often or prepare meals in bulk, the financial investment might be beneficial.
5. How often should I clean my oven?
Self-cleaning functions can reduce upkeep frequency. However, for non-self-cleaning models, a month-to-month clean is recommended to avoid accumulation and smells.
